Ebben a részben ismertessük röviden a program célját és azt, miért volt szükség az elkészítésére. Például:
A program egy város közterületeit kezeli és különböző lekérdezéseket tesz lehetővé ezekkel kapcsolatban. Célja, hogy könnyen nyomon követhető legyen, hány nyilvános terület található a városban, és különböző információkat szolgáltasson ezekről.
Ebben a részben részletesen ismertessük a fejlesztés folyamatát. Például:
-
Fejlesztőkörnyezet:
- A program C# nyelven íródott a Visual Studio fejlesztőkörnyezetben.
- Az adatok kezeléséhez LINQ használata.
-
Adatszerkezet:
- A közterületek adatait tároló osztály:
Kozterulet
. - Adatforrás: "bp.csv" CSV fájl.
- A közterületek adatait tároló osztály:
-
Algoritmusok:
- Adatok beolvasása és feldolgozása a fájlból.
- Különböző lekérdezések végrehajtása, például területek számának meghatározása.
-
Tesztelés:
- Különböző szcenáriók tesztelése, például létező és nem létező irányítószámokkal.
-
Fejlesztési lehetőségek:
- További funkciók hozzáadása, például speciális keresési lehetőségek vagy adatok szerkesztése.
Ebben a részben készítsük el a felhasználói dokumentációt, például:
-
Program célja és funkciói:
- A program célja a város közterületeinek kezelése és lekérdezése.
- Lekérdezések végrehajtása irányítószám, kerület, stb. alapján.
-
Használati utasítás:
- Hogyan töltsük be az adatokat a programba.
- Hogyan használjuk a különböző lekérdezéseket.
-
Hibakezelés:
- Mit jelentenek a különböző hibaüzenetek.
Ebben a részben összefoglalhatjuk a projektet, megemlítve a legnagyobb kihívásokat és köszönetet mondhatunk esetleges segítőknek.
Ebben a részben soroljuk fel azokat a forrásokat (könyvek, weboldalak), amelyeket a fejlesztés során használtunk.
A dokumentáció formai elvárásait a leírás alapján kialakítottuk, beleértve a betűméretet, sortávot, címkéket, élőfejet, stb.
A leírásban szereplő tartalmi kérdések és tippek alapján gondoskodjunk arról, hogy a dokumentáció tartalmazza ezeket az információkat.
A program dokumentációjához szolgáló részletes minták a leírásban szereplő példák alapján alakítottuk ki.
Ezután az elkészült dokumentációt érdemes áttekinteni és kiegészíteni a konkrét programmal kapcsolatos egyedi jellemzőkkel és döntésekkel.